The Psychology Behind First Impressions

First impressions are formed within seconds, and they set the tone for the entire home-buying experience. A well-designed model home:

  • Evokes Emotion: Buyers connect emotionally with spaces that feel inviting, functional, and aesthetically pleasing.

  • Tells a Story: A cohesive design paints a picture of the lifestyle buyers could lead in the home.

  • Builds Confidence: When a home is beautifully styled, buyers feel reassured about the quality and craftsmanship of the builder.

Why Model Home Design Matters More Than Ever

  1. Buyers Have High Expectations

    With access to design inspiration on social media platforms like Pinterest and Instagram, today’s buyers are more design-savvy than ever. They expect model homes to not only meet but exceed those high standards. Builders must present spaces that feel aspirational yet attainable.

  2. It’s a Competitive Market
    In a crowded market, a standout model home can be the differentiator that sets a builder apart from the competition. A well-designed home doesn’t just attract buyers—it keeps them engaged and talking about the space long after their visit.

  3. Buyers Want a Vision
    Many buyers struggle to visualize how an empty house could work for their needs. A model home bridges this gap by showcasing layout potential, furniture placement, and personalized touches that bring the space to life.

Tips for Creating Memorable Model Homes

  1. Focus on the Entryway
    The entryway is the first space buyers encounter. Ensure it’s open, welcoming, and sets the tone for the rest of the home. Add a statement light fixture or a striking piece of art to make a lasting impression.

  2. Showcase Livable Luxury
    Buyers want to see a balance of practicality and elegance. Incorporate stylish but functional furniture, soft textiles, and layered decor that feels inviting yet refined.

  3. Use Light Strategically
    Natural light is a key selling point for any home. Maximize it with large windows and reflective surfaces like mirrors. Complement it with layered lighting to add warmth and depth to the design.

  4. Tell a Cohesive Story
    Design with the target buyer in mind. For example, if you’re appealing to young families, create a cozy kids’ room and a functional, stylish home office. The design should reflect the lifestyle of your ideal buyer.

  5. Incorporate Trendy Yet Timeless Elements
    Use design trends strategically to give the home a modern edge, but balance them with timeless elements that won’t feel dated. For instance, pair bold accent walls with neutral furniture.
